The PFM Coordination Department in collaboration with the Office of the Auditor-General has conducted a one-day seminar on promoting Accountability, Transparency and Good Governance.

The objective of the seminar was to create an enabling environment for public debate on transparency, accountability, and good governance and to enhance the capacity of Public officials and Civil Society Representatives in understanding best practices for realizing improved accountability.

Participants were drawn from civil society representatives and relevant public institutions, including Office of the Auditor General, Accountant General Office, Attorney General and members from the Public Accounts Committee of the House of Representatives.

The participants have had interactive discussions on key challenges and opportunities in promoting transparency to achieve accountability for effective public institutions.

The PFM is designed to improve the government’s capacity and systems to utilize public funds, towards meeting the National Development Plan (NDPII) goals and those of Vision 2030.
